Referees boss Tony Archer has backed a number of disputed refereeing decisions from Round 1 of the NRL, but said the eight-point try awarded to the Warriors was not appropriate.

Some commentators have questioned whether Wests Tigers five-eighth Mitch Moses should have been sent from the field for a dramatic-looking high shot on Titan Will Zillman, as well as whether Sharks winger Sosaia Feki should have joined Jack Wighton in the sin-bin after retaliating to a punch.

However Archer backed both these calls, adding the officials also got a number of other tough decisions correct at key times.
